Intern Stories

Kara Betts

Agency: Child & Family Resources, Inc.

Term: Spring - 2002


My name is Kara Betts and I am doing an internship with Child & Family Resources, Inc., a community based, non-profit organization that is devoted "to enhance the quality of life for children and their families. The organization provides services such as childcare, family support, and youth services to individuals of all socioeconomic backgrounds who reside in Tucson, Phoenix and their surrounding areas. The organization's success has brought many opportunities to our community and has provided students like myself with a once in a lifetime experience.

Because I wanted to work with small children in an educational setting, I chose to participate in the Breaking the Cycle Violence Prevention program. This particular program is a three-year delinquency prevention collaborative program that focuses on children ages 0-6 who have been exposed to or live in high risk areas for domestic violence, or have shown aggressive or violent behavior in pre-school. My duties as an intern are to implement the Second Step: Violence Prevention Curriculum into six different preschools in Tucson and Avra Valley. This curriculum is designed to teach children pro-social skills and help reduce impulsive and aggressive behavior. At the preschools, I assist and conduct activities such as role-playing, puppetry, reading children's books, games, and other fun classroom activities.

This internship has also given me the opportunity to attend a meeting with the Governor's Commission for Family Violence Prevention and Early Intervention Committee in Phoenix. I was also invited to attend a grant cycle meeting to learn about federal and state grant funding. In the office, I assist the program director with parent and teacher training seminars and create packets of childhood information and activities for the preschool teachers.

Thus far, this internship has shown me how much effort is put into special programs for our children. I have enjoyed my experiences at Child & Family Resources and am looking forward to having more responsibilities and interactions with the staff and the children I work with.
